researchers found a way to clone pet cats five years ago. now they can play a trick on their genes to change their color. a cloned turkish angola kitten, left, gives off a red fluorescence glow while an ordinary one appears to be green in this picture taken under ultraviolet light at a laboratory of gyeongsang national university in jinju, south gyeongsang province, south korea, wednesday. the cloned cat’s genes were modified with a fluorescent protein. the red cloned cat research is expected to be utilized in dealing with certain genetic diseases in animals and humans. it will also help reproduce rare animals, such as tigers and wildcats, which are on the verge of extinction, the team said. via korea times
